作者cjcat2266 (CJ Cat)
看板Flash
標題Re: [問題] 影片片段內特定影格事件
時間Tue Feb 26 14:40:56 2008
※ 引述《funcy (科技絕緣體)》之銘言:
: 按下後會開啟webcam畫面的動作,同時播放影片片段內的小動畫
: 這時候再按一次,就會關掉webcam的畫面
: 可是它只能玩一次阿...囧
: 關掉之後就沒辦法再次開啟了
: 只能靠旁邊的輔助按鈕作動
因為你_root上設定MC的onRelease handler為 "打開webcam"
然而MC裡面第二格的code卻將自己的onRelease handler設定為 "關閉webcam"
而沒有再次設定 "此MC再次被按下的時候再度打開webcam"
所以MC第二格的code改成這樣就ok了:
this.onRelease = function() {
_parent.view1.attachVideo(null);
_parent.view1.clear();
//重新設定開啟webcam功能
this.onRelease = function() {
_parent.view1.attachVideo(_root.my_cam);
this.gotoAndPlay("on");//
};
this.gotoAndPlay("rollout");
};
--
CJ Cat = Croa'J Cat = Cockroach Cat = 西街凱特 = 蜚蠊貓 = 蟑螂貓
Gallery
http://cjcat2266.deviantart.com
ptt2 Board CJWorkshop - 阿多比閃光(Adobe Flash)研討區
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 61.228.93.153
※ 編輯: cjcat2266 來自: 61.228.93.153 (02/26 14:45)
推 funcy:感謝大大~~ 02/26 16:07
推 mosluce:也可以給一個開關變數 02/26 16:36
推 funcy:給開關一個變數要怎麼做呢@@?我不大懂... 02/26 16:37
→ mosluce:當關的時候按下變成開、開的時候則相反 02/26 16:37
推 funcy:樓上大大可以給個範例嗎@@? 02/26 16:57
推 aquarianboy:playable = !playable 02/26 17:16
推 aquarianboy:漏了打,var playable:Boolean; 然後就用驚嘆號來操作 02/26 17:17
推 jonathanmeow:版主的方法好棒啊~ 從沒想過 筆記筆記 02/26 18:54